Sputnik skies to analysis of interstellar visitors, scientists are rethinking how and where to look for physical traces of ...
Morning Overview on MSN
Scientists claim most shocking evidence of alien life yet
For decades, astronomers have chased fleeting hints that something alive might be lurking beyond Earth, only to watch each ...
当前正在显示可能无法访问的结果。
隐藏无法访问的结果